I built my business from my parents' basement at just 21 years old. Through grit, ambition, and a lot of risks, I grew that venture into a lucrative company that I successfully sold after 32 years. As the owner of a marketing company, I also worked with many industries and businesses to help them build their brands and grow their companies.
Over those 32 years, I saw a lot and learned even more. Along that entrepreneurial journey, I've been honored with recognition like being named one of Maryland's Top 100 Women and an Enterprising Woman of the Year. These accolades mean a lot, but what means more is the opportunity to share my hard-won lessons.
